Evgo Services LLC, a leading player in the electric vehicle (EV) charging industry, is headquartered in the United States. Founded in 2010, Evgo has established itself as a pioneer in providing fast and reliable charging solutions across major operational regions, including California, Texas, and Washington. Specialising in public EV charging infrastructure, Evgo offers a unique network of fast chargers that cater to the growing demand for sustainable transportation. Their commitment to innovation is evident in their extensive partnerships and the deployment of cutting-edge technology, ensuring a seamless charging experience for users. With a strong market position, Evgo has achieved significant milestones, including the installation of thousands of charging stations nationwide, making it one of the largest public fast charging networks in the US. Evgo Services LLC, headquartered in the US, currently does not have specific carbon emissions data available for the most recent year, as indicated by the absence of reported figures. The company is a current subsidiary and does not inherit emissions data from a parent organisation. In terms of climate commitments, Evgo Services LLC has not outlined any specific reduction targets or initiatives, nor does it participate in recognised frameworks such as the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) or the Carbon Disclosure Project (CDP). This lack of publicly available data suggests that the company may still be in the early stages of formalising its climate strategy.
